Transaction 6362f0c56f927e40541822847776d7909839cb12a23329ad31c0bdd380f2f614

1 Input
1 Outputs
  • 6362f0c56f927e40541822847776d7909839cb12a23329ad31c0bdd380f2f614:0
  • value  848343
    address  3JJksxuDoHTDqALETNHQF7qKEoLnFHUmZT